We are looking to relocate to the Austin area soon (employment details being ironed out, a house to sell first, etc. etc.)

We took a trip to Austin over Thanksgiving to explore various communities. Does anyone live in West Cypress Hills, or know someone who does? We love the area, but are concerned about the commute time, traffic, the way they supply water to the community, etc.

Just looking for some personal perspectives.

Same questions regarding the Avana-Esquel development that's part of Circle C. Any insight is appreciated, including areas/communities that compare to these, that you like better, etc. etc. Thanks!

I live in Falconhead West just off 71. The only issue you would find on 2244 to 360 is right around Westlake Presby. It can back up about a mile or more... can take 10-15 minutes just to get through the one light, depending on the time.

Avana is kind of part of Circle C. It is across SH45 and not attached to Circle C but is a part of it. You can use the amenity centers, etc. and are part of their HOA. The lot sizes are only 50' wide but I believe they are kind of deep. Most of them back up to green space with no neighbors behind you. Prices have just increased 265K-320K with standard features. The kids will be bussed to Kiker. The first phase is around 163 homes. The finish out is standard, nothing too exciting but you can add upgrades/options to make it nicer. Most of the first phase backs up to SH45 so I wouldn't consider that good for resale. They are beginning to build on the lots further back. At some point, more homes will be built but will be in Hays County so your child might go to Kiker and his friend might go to Hays schools.

I checked out the model but wasn't thrilled with the homes or site plan. It is easy access to the city, 12 minutes without traffic and 20 or so with traffic. It is an ideal location but keep in mind it really is not within Circle C even though it is a part of Circle C if that makes sense.

If your price range is 380K plus for new construction, consider Meridian next door. The elementary is in the neighborhood and is brand new, opened in 2010. Resale homes are around 280K-700K.
